Data Sheet Settings

The Data Sheet Settings option helps the administrator to configure the Data Sheets templates.

Configuring Data Sheet Settings for MySQL Database

  • Click the Data Sheet Settings from the list of Configurations under the Admin module.

  • The Data Sheet Settings form opens.

  • Select MySQL as Database type.

  • Enter the database details to save the Data Sheet data as mentioned below:

    • Username: Use read-only credentials

    • Password: Use a valid password

    • Host: Provide Host address

    • Port: Provide the port number

    • Database Name: Provide the database name

  • Click the Validate option to save the entered settings information.

  • A notification message appears and the provided Data Sheet Settings get registered.

  • Click the Save option.

  • A notification message appears to confirm the user that the validated settings are saved for the Data Sheet Settings.

Configuring Data Sheet Settings for ClickHouse Database

The user can follow the same set of steps to configure the Data Sheet Settings with the ClickHouse option.

  • Navigate to the Data Sheet Settings form.

  • Select the ClickHouse as Database type.

  • Enter the database details to save the form data as mentioned below:

    • Username: Use read-only credentials

    • Password: Use a valid password

    • Host: Provide Host address

    • Port: Provide the port number

    • Database Name: Provide a database name

  • Click the Validate option to save the entered settings information.

  • A notification message appears and the provided Data Sheet Settings get registered.

  • Click the Save option.

  • A notification message appears to confirm the user that the validated settings are saved for the Data Sheet creation.

Please Note: The Data Sheet supports MySQL version up to 8.0 at present.
